    I would not lay any kind of flooring over buckling or loose tiles.
    You need to have a firm, solid base on which to lay any new flooring
    material.  Although I have not tried it myself, I have heard that
    another method of removing old tile from concrete is to use dry ice.
    You put the dry ice on the tile. This causes it contract from the
    adhesive and/or concrete.  Then use a scraper such as others have
    suggested and it is said that it will pop right off.  Might be worth
    a try.
